
Cost of Concrete Sidewalk Installation in Overland Park
Concrete sidewalks are a popular choice for homeowners in Overland Park, KS, due to their durability and aesthetic appeal. However, the cost of installation can vary based on several factors. Understanding these factors can help you budget more accurately for your project.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Project: Larger projects generally cost more due to the increased amount of materials and labor required.
- Type of Concrete: Specialty concretes, such as stamped or colored varieties, can increase the overall c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or prices can vary based on the contractor's experience and the complexity of the project.
- Site Preparation: Additional costs may be incurred if extensive site preparation is needed, such as grading or removing existing structures.
- Permits and Inspections: Depending on local regulations, you may need to budget for permits and inspections.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can affect the timeline and cost, with winter installations potentially being more expensive due to the need for special preparations.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(Overland Park, KS)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Sidewalk | $5 - $10 per square foot |
Stamped Concrete Sidewalk | $10 - $15 per square foot |
Colored Concrete Sidewalk | $8 - $12 per square foot |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$500 |
Labor Costs | $50 - $100 per hour |
